4. Challenges unveiled:challenges arrived via "RoyalMail"

  • Most students are not used to receiving letters or mail nowadays. We wanted to make use of this "old fashioned"  way of sending the challenges proposed to students. The surprise factor was great! They were eager to have their envelopes and open them. Now they have started using Twinspace forum and questioning themselves about how to start and organize their tasks. We have tried to follow PBL five main rules:

    - Provide an open-ended question, in this case a "mysterious news article" related to their schools

    - Engage them by creating curiosity

    - Aligning it to the learning goals, mainly fostering communication in a foreign language competences and key competences.

    - It is a non-googeable task

    - It provides different ways of participation to foster mixed abilities students inclusion

    This activity tries to promote effective collaboration among the international members of each team not only during school lessons but also during after school hours.
